[Spinal anesthesia for cesarean section in a patient with multiple sclerosis]
Sueko Oouchi1, Hirofumi Nagata, Haruo Ookawa
1Department of Anesthesiology, School of Medicine, Iwate Medical University, Morioka 020-8505.
Spinal anesthesia may be safe for patients with multiple sclerosis (MS) in remission. This case study found no MS relapse after a patient with stable multiple sclerosis received spinal anesthesia for cesarean delivery.
Area of Science:
- Anesthesiology
- Neurology
Background:
- Multiple sclerosis (MS) is an autoimmune disease affecting the central nervous system.
- Spinal anesthesia is often considered contraindicated in patients with MS due to concerns about exacerbating neurological symptoms.
Observation:
- A 29-year-old woman with a history of multiple sclerosis (MS) in remission underwent an urgent cesarean section.
- She received spinal anesthesia using a 27 G needle and 0.5% hyperbaric bupivacaine.
- The sensory blockade reached T4, and the cesarean section proceeded without immediate complications.
Findings:
- The patient experienced no recognized MS relapse in the 19 months following the procedure.
- This suggests that spinal anesthesia did not trigger a new MS exacerbation in this case.
Implications:
- Spinal anesthesia may be a viable option for pregnant patients with multiple sclerosis in a stable, remission state.
- Further research is warranted to confirm the safety and efficacy of spinal anesthesia in this patient population.
